First Impressions: What I Love About Cherylitta

Cherylitta is a modern and long-tail script font that has quickly become a favorite in my font library. Here are some features that I love:

  • Modern and elegant design: Cherylitta’s sleek lines and flowing curves make it perfect for product packaging, branding projects, magazines, social media, and weddings.
  • PUA encoded: This means that accessing the amazing glyphs and ligatures is a breeze, giving you more creative freedom.
  • 💫 Highly versatile: Cherylitta can be used for a wide range of projects, from digital designs to print materials.

Honest Review: The Not-So-Perfect Cherylitta

No font is perfect, and Cherylitta is no exception. Here are a few quirks to keep in mind:

  • 🤔 Limited use in body text: Due to its script nature, Cherylitta may not be the best choice for long blocks of body text. It’s better suited for headlines, titles, and short paragraphs.
  • ⚠️ Requires OpenType features: To get the most out of Cherylitta, you’ll need to use it with software that supports OpenType features, such as Adobe Creative Cloud.

Using Cherylitta in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ator

Adobe Creative Cloud is a powerful design suite that offers advanced typography features. Here’s how to use Cherylitta in Adobe Photoshop and Illustrator:

  1. Install Cherylitta on your computer by following the installation instructions.
  2. Open your Adobe Creative Cloud application (Photoshop or Illustrator) and select the text tool.
  3. Choose Cherylitta from your font menu and start customizing.
  4. To access OpenType features, go to Window > Typography and turn on ligatures and stylistic alternates.
